The advantages of implementing an SOP (Standard Operating Procedure) Manual for a Business Association are significant in promoting organizational efficiency, consistency, and adherence to industry standards. Firstly, the manual establishes standardized procedures for membership management, event planning, and administrative processes, ensuring consistent and high-quality services.
Secondly, it serves as a crucial training resource, ensuring that association staff and members understand and adhere to ethical guidelines, governance protocols, and procedural norms. This fosters a skilled and knowledgeable team.
Thirdly, the SOP manual aids in risk management by outlining financial controls, legal compliance measures, and crisis communication strategies, mitigating potential legal and operational risks.
Moreover, the manual supports regulatory compliance, helping business associations align with industry standards, legal requirements, and ethical norms. This is crucial for maintaining the association's credibility, legitimacy, and trust among members and stakeholders. In essence, the SOP Manual for Business Associations contributes to operational excellence, regulatory adherence, and overall success in serving the needs of the business community.
